Summary: | Ketchikan Damage $75,000 KETCHIKAN DAMAGE $75,000 Power Line Torn Down by Terrific Windstorm. KETCHIKAN, Alaska, Jan. 8. (AP)— Damage from yesterday's sudden and terrific windstorm was conservatively estimated today at $75,000 following a preliminary survey. Shipping was hardest hit. Power lines over the city were blown down. Wood streets were torn up in places, dirt roads washed out, scores of residences damaged and 350,000 logs of the Ketchikan Lumber and Shingle company washed away. Private advices received here said the storm severely damaged the town of Craig on the west coast of Prince of Wales island.
